At Windings, Inc., we don't just build motors - we power critical missions. For over 60 years, we've designed and manufactured custom motors and components used in outer space, on the battlefield, on racetracks, and in deep drilling environments. When failure isn't an option, customers call us. We are 100% employee-owned (ESOP since 1998) and offer a retirement contribution of 10-12% of your annual pay at no cost to you.

Position Overview
As a Senior Buyer
, you will lead strategic sourcing and procurement initiatives that support our global, multi-site operations in electromagnetic solutions. This is a high-impact role focused on ensuring dependable supply of critical materials and services while upholding rigorous quality, delivery, and regulatory standards. You will collaborate cross-functionally with Operations, Sales, Engineering, Quality, and Finance to strengthen supplier performance, mitigate risk, and continuously optimize our supply chain.
What You’ll Do
Strategic Sourcing & Supplier Development
- Identify, evaluate, onboard, and develop suppliers aligned with Windings’ QMS and customer expectations
- Lead competitive RFQ processes, supplier selection, and contract negotiations in support of Sales and Program Management
- Establish long-term agreements for critical application programs
Supplier Performance & Risk Management
- Monitor and improve supplier performance through assessments, audits, and structured improvement initiatives
- Proactively mitigate supply risks and develop contingency strategies for both NPI and legacy production
- Support recovery efforts during supply chain constraints to minimize production impact
Cost Optimization & Operational Excellence
- Develop and execute cost-saving initiatives
- Negotiate pricing, payment terms, and lead times to enhance total cost of ownership
- Coordinate purchasing activities across multiple systems to support a multi-site international operation
- Ensure compliance with internal policies, regulatory requirements, and ethical sourcing standards
Technical & Analytical Expertise
- Strong understanding of manufacturing processes and supply chain dynamics
- Ability to interpret engineering drawings and understand commodity categories, material grades, and manufacturing processes related to electromagnetic solutions
- Advanced Excel and data analysis capabilities
- Experience working within ERP/MRP systems
Business & Negotiation Acumen
- Proven negotiation and contract management skills
- Excellent communication and stakeholder management capabilities
- Strong problem-solving and decision-making skills
-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ced, dynamic environment
- International sourcing and purchasing experience preferred
Education & Credentials
-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ain Management, Business, Engineering, or related field or 8-10+ years of directly related experience
- Experience with ERP/MRP systems
- Professional certification (CPSM, CPM, or similar) preferred
